Grilled Bourbon Skirt Steak

Ingredients

Directions

  1. 1
    In bowl, combine bourbon, brown sugar, soy sauce, Worcestershire, Tabasco, mustard and cornstarch, stir until sugar has dissolved.
  2. 2
    Place steak in bowl, pour marinade over meat, cover and marinate in fridge for at least 1 hour.
  3. 3
    Preheat grill to medium-high heat.
  4. 4
    Remove stak from marinate, place on grill.
  5. 5
    Cook, turning once, 3-5 minutes per side for medium-rare, or until done to your liking.
  6. 6
    Transfer steak to cutting obard, cover loosely with aluminum foil and let rest for 5 minutes.
  7. 7
    Cut steak into thin slices, arrange on platter and serve.
